Get Baked! This ain’t your grandma’s embossing powders. Everything old is new again and that refers to art and craft products too. In this full day workshop, we will be bringing EP into the 21st century. Using my collection of Baked Texture embossing powders from Emerald Creek, we will start by discussing the properties of EPs and reviewing traditional uses, such as stamping. Then we turn to the future and work with new ways to use this product. Examples include faux encaustics, custom blending, and layering. We will also cover cold applications and alternatives to embossing pads. Of course there will be art and you will create layered, textural, and dimensional artworks, Baked Texture Style.
